Initiative aims to address the gender inequalities of COVID-19 pandemic

Job loss due to COVID-19 has affected millions of Canadians — women disproportionately so. Female employees became unemployed at a rate of 60% higher than men at the onset of the pandemic according to the Unmasking Gender Inequity study published by the BC Women’s Health Foundation. As primary caregivers at home, women 25-55 lost up to six times more work hours than their male counterparts — leading to more anxiety, depression and burnout. While the pandemic may not be over, a new initiative is aiming to reverse this social issue. International Women's Day: B.C. women, including small business owners, bear the economic brunt of COVID-19

by Charlie Smith on March 6th, 2021 at 4:05 PM 1 of 2 2 of 2 Like many B.C. small business owners, Eryn Beattie has faced enormous challenges as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ic. Luna Collective, her vintage and handmade goods shop in Victoria's Fernwood neighbourhood, supports more than 50 other women-owned Canadian businesses. But being forced to close for three months last spring was an "incredible challenge".
